What is *Jirimpimbira: An African Folk Tale* (1995) about?

This animated short follows Temba, a courageous boy from a drought-stricken village who sets out to find food and water for his people. Along the way, he receives magical bones that can grant riches, testing his loyalty to his community and the value of friendship.

Jirimpimbira: An African Folk Tale (1995) — A Magical Adventure About Friendship and Tough Choices

Step into the vibrant world of *Jirimpimbira: An African Folk Tale (1995)*, a captivating adventure animated by director Ron Myrick. This 25-minute gem follows young Temba, a brave boy from a parched village, who embarks on a quest for survival. Along the way, he's entrusted with magical bones that promise riches, but his journey takes a poignant turn when he must choose between selfish gain and the power of friendship. With a rich blend of fantasy and family themes, this animated short weaves a timeless moral tale set against the backdrop of African folklore.
